Permit Requirements in East Palatka

Know when you need a permit to ensure your project is legal and safe

General Rules

In East Palatka, permits are typically required for solar panel work to ensure electrical safety, structural integrity, and compliance with Florida building codes.

They protect your home, qualify for incentives, and avoid fines.

When Permits Are Required

Often required for:

  • New solar PV installations
  • Roof or ground-mounted systems
  • Electrical grid connections
  • Structural modifications or repairs
  • Any work affecting building envelope

Common Exemptions

May be exempt:

  • Portable or temporary panels
  • Non-structural maintenance
  • Battery replacements without wiring changes

Always verify exemptions locally.

Permit Process

1

1. Prepare Plans

Gather site plans, engineering drawings, equipment specs, and contractor details.

2

2. Submit Application

File with the local building department, often online, including all docs.

3

3. Undergo Review

Local authorities review for code compliance; respond to any requests.

4

4. Receive Approval

Pay fees upon approval and get your permit to start work.

5

5. Pass Inspections

Schedule and pass rough-in, final, and utility inspections.

Special Considerations

HOA Rules

HOA rules: Many East Palatka neighborhoods require HOA approval for solar panels, in addition to city permits.

Check bylaws early and get written OK.

Zoning

Zoning compliance: Check for height, setback, and coverage limits on solar arrays. Ground-mounts often have restrictions.

Historic Properties

Historic districts: If applicable, extra reviews protect aesthetics. May need preservation board approval.

Permit & Compliance FAQs

Do I need a permit for solar panel installation in East Palatka?

Yes, building and electrical permits are typically required for permanent systems. Verify with local authorities.

What if I'm just repairing solar panels?

Permits may be needed if repairs involve electrical, structural, or roof work. Minor fixes often exempt.

What documents are needed for a solar permit?

Usually site plans, structural calcs, electrical diagrams, and product specs. Lists vary – check locally.

Does HOA approval replace the city permit?

No, both are often required. HOA handles aesthetics; city handles safety codes.

Are there special rules for rooftop vs. ground-mount solar?

Yes, both typically need permits, but ground-mount may face zoning hurdles like setbacks.

Can I get solar incentives without a permit?

Usually no – rebates and tax credits require permitted, inspected work. Confirm with providers.
